HI PSI Member 1,589 Member For: 20y 3m 22d Gender: Male Location: Central Queensland Posted 14/03/10 11:01 AM Posted 14/03/10 11:01 AM Another thing to add is that for every 3dB in volume you have to double the power output.So if your fully sic subwoofer is doofing out 150dB max with your 1000wrms amp to get to 153dB you need 2000wrms For every 6dB (close enough to it anyway) we perceive as being twice as loud.Other ways to gain 3db is to add another woofer running that same power. Or what they called loading.. eg -: palcing the woofer towards a hard surface.. Eg facing you home speaker so that they are facing the wall with about 4 inch's between the two... If you load it straight into a right angel corner with the same spacng you will gin 6db.... Just a few tricks that we used to use in Db comps...
